Mary-Louise Parker And David Morse To Star In 'How I Learned To Drive'

The Broadway premiere of the Pulitzer Prize winning How I Learned to Drive by Paula Vogel will star Mary-Louise Parker and David Morse.

Directed by Mark Brokaw, How I Learned to Drive from the Manhattan Theatre Club will begin previews on Friday, March 27, 2020 prior to a Wednesday, April 22, 2020 opening night at the Samuel J. Friedman Theatre. This is the first time the production will play on Broadway. It was originally seen Off-Broadway in 1997.

In How I Learned to Drive, Li'l Bit (Parker) looks back in time in order to make sense of a charismatic uncle (Morse) who impacted her past, present, and future. Additional casting and the design team will be announced at a later date.
